Discriminant validity of attention-deficit hyperactivity disorder.

J M Halperin1, J H Newcorn, K Matier, V Sharma, K E McKay, S Schwartz.   

Abstract

OBJECTIVE: The primary purpose of this study was to assess the discriminant validity of attention-deficit hyperactivity disorder (ADHD) relative to well-defined groups of children with other psychiatric disorders.
METHOD: Clinic-referred patients diagnosed as having ADHD without any other comorbid diagnosis (N = 13), were compared with patients with only anxiety disorders (N = 20), disruptive disorders other than ADHD (N = 15), and nonreferred controls (N = 18) on measures of cognitive and academic functioning, as well as on objective measures of attention, impulse control, and activity level.
RESULTS: All three patient groups were found to have cognitive and academic achievement difficulties relative to controls. However, the ADHD group was found to be inattentive and impulsive relative to the other patient groups and the nonreferred controls. Objective measurement of activity level distinguished the ADHD group from controls but not from the other two patient groups.
CONCLUSIONS: These data support the diagnostic validity of a small subgroup of ADHD children (i.e., those without comorbid diagnoses) and demonstrates, that as a group, these children can be distinguished from patients with anxiety as well as other disruptive disorders on objective test measures.
